Compare Carrboro to Chapel Hill
This post compares Carrboro, North Carolina to Chapel Hill, North Carolina across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Carrboro (town) | Chapel Hill (town) |
---|---|---|
Population | 21,099 | 59,234 |
Income (median) | $50,297 | $59,989 |
Home Value (median) | $334,500 | $397,700 |
White | 70% | 72% |
Black | 12% | 9% |
Asian | 9% | 12% |
With Kids | 27% | 25% |
Age (median) | 32 | 26 |
Rentals | 56% | 51% |
